WebApr 26, 2024 · Rax Roast Beef was a regional fast-food chain based in Ohio, Kentucky, Indiana, and Illinois. It was founded by Jack Roschman in Springfield, Ohio. The year was 1967. The menu, up until the 1980s, was pretty simple at its core. You could get roast beef sandwiches, salad at the salad bar, soft drinks, fries, and baked potatoes. Arby’s answered that call by providing their now famous roast beef sandwiches, first in … WebDec 17, 2024 · Arby's opened with a limited menu of roast beef sandwiches, potato chips, Jamocha shakes, and soft drinks. The eatery sold its sandwiches for 69 cents, which was more than four times the amount of the 15-cent hamburgers sold at McDonald's at the time.
